Why Escondido Auto Repair Shops Face Unique Funding Challenges

Escondido's independent repair market sits between big-box dealerships on Auto Park Way and mobile mechanics serving sprawling semi-rural zones like Elfin Forest and Hidden Meadows, creating pricing pressure that squeezes working capital. Shops here often need to finance a $40,000 alignment rack and a $15,000 emissions analyzer in the same quarter, then cover payroll during a slow February when tourism dips and fleet contracts pause. Traditional banks see "auto repair" and imagine quick-lube franchises with predictable revenue; they underwrite against your smallest month, not your peak season. That mismatch kills approvals or forces owners to pledge home equity when the business itself has $200,000 in annual profit.

### Programs That Fit Automotive Repair Business Models

SBA 7(a) loans cover acquisition, tenant improvements, and working capital with terms to 10 years; equipment financing isolates the cost of lifts, tire machines, and scan tools with the asset as collateral; business lines of credit smooth the gap between parts orders and customer payment cycles. We also arrange invoice factoring when a fleet account stretches net-30 to net-90, and working capital advances for shops that need to hire a third tech before the summer rush. A Real Escondido Scenario

An independent shop on East Valley Parkway wanted to buy two four-post lifts ($50,000) and refinance a merchant cash advance that was pulling $1,200 per week. The owner had applied to Navy Federal and Chase; both declined because the MCA showed as a daily debit, artificially lowering visible cash flow. We packaged the scenario as an SBA 7(a) refinance-plus-equipment deal, highlighted the shop's $320,000 trailing twelve-month revenue, and secured a $75,000 approval at a fixed rate with no personal-guarantee carve-out for the equipment portion. The shop saved $18,000 in MCA fees over the next year and installed the lifts in time for a new fleet contract with a Poway logistics company.

What types of auto repair shop financing are available in Escondido?+
SBA 7(a) loans fund acquisitions and working capital; equipment financing covers lifts, diagnostic machines, and tire changers; business lines of credit bridge parts orders; invoice factoring accelerates fleet receivables. Each program suits a different cash-flow pattern and collateral profile.
Can I get a business auto loan without a personal guarantee?+
Some lenders offer business auto loans without personal guarantee if your shop has two years of tax returns, strong revenue, and pledges the financed equipment as sole collateral. A broker identifies which underwriters allow that structure before you apply.
How long does auto repair shop financing take in Escondido?+
Equipment-financing decisions often arrive in 48 to 72 hours; SBA 7(a) loans require two to four weeks for underwriting and closing. Timeline depends on document readiness and lender workload, not city location.
Do I need to bank with Chase or Bank of America to get a business auto loan?+
No. As a broker, Waypoint Lending Group submits your profile to multiple institutions, regional credit unions, online platforms, and SBA lenders, so you're not limited to the bank where you hold a checking account.
What credit score do auto repair shops need for financing?+
Most equipment lenders want a 650 FICO floor; SBA 7(a) programs prefer 680 or higher. Lower scores can still qualify if revenue is strong and you accept a higher rate or larger down payment.
